Output 953cca5944253a1ce847f2db26a35c682a11828aa198b4a7cf70765405e6b476:1

value
63795
script pubkey
OP_0 OP_PUSHBYTES_20 ba8ac654bfd55d2265e9a49e6abcded9a349a868
address
tb1qh29vv49l64wjye0f5j0x40x7mx35n2rgdnvy6p
transaction
953cca5944253a1ce847f2db26a35c682a11828aa198b4a7cf70765405e6b476